Nebraska's climate extremes place considerable stress on water heaters. Cold winters demand reliable and efficient heating, while warm summers can still lead to consistent hot water needs. Sediment buildup, common with Nebraska's hard water, can significantly reduce efficiency and contribute to premature wear. Regular flushing is a key preventative measure.

Flushing your water heater in Nebraska at least annually is highly recommended due to the prevalence of hard water. This removes sediment that can reduce efficiency and cause damage. Regular flushing ensures optimal performance for your unit in Omaha.
